Women's Tennis Falls in Close Match

Sept. 27, 2003

Grand Valley State fell in a close match, 5-4, to Michigan Tech Saturday. The Lakers are now 4-2 overall and in the GLIAC.

Marie Cameron fell, 4-6, 3-6, at #1 singles and Nikki Fairchild was defeated 6-4, 2-6, 2-6 at #2 singles. Alison Koopsen won, 4-6, 7-5, 6-3 at #3 singles. Kim VanSprange fell at #4 singles, 7-5, 6-1, while Zanobia Syed picked up a big win at #5 singles, 6-4, 6-3. Natalie Pallett won, 6-2, 6-2 at #6 singles to split the singles matches evenly.

However, Michigan Tech won, 8-6 at #1 doubles and 8-3 at #3 doubles to seal the victory. Alison Koopsen and Marie Cameron teammed up at #2 doubles and won 8-6.

The Lakers don't play again until Oct. 7 when they travel to Northwood for a 2:00 p.m. match.
